The Unseen Engine: Why Low Latency Networks are Non-Negotiable for AI

From a developer's perspective, the performance of an AI platform isn't solely about FLOPS or model size. It's fundamentally about data mobility. Whether you're dealing with distributed model training across hundreds of GPUs, real-time inference at the edge, or complex multi-modal AI systems requiring instantaneous sensor data processing, the network is the ultimate bottleneck. Modern AI workloads are characterized by massive data transfers and intricate inter-node communication. Packet loss, variable latency (jitter), and insufficient throughput don't just slow things down; they break real-time applications, corrupt training data streams, and undermine the reliability of critical AI services.

Solid Inc.'s focus on high-performance network infrastructure for AI data centers addresses this head-on. They're not just providing "fast internet"; they're engineering a robust, ultra-low-latency compute fabric. This involves sophisticated distributed antenna systems (DAS), optimized fiber optic deployments, and intelligent network orchestration that minimizes hops and maximizes signal integrity. For AI, where decisions might need to be made in microseconds, every millisecond saved in network latency translates directly to more responsive, more intelligent, and ultimately, more reliable AI systems. This is the bedrock upon which the software layer can truly shine.

From Copper to Light: Engineering Real-Time AI Infrastructure

Achieving "ultra-low latency" and high reliability in demanding environments like AI data centers and dense 5G networks is an immense engineering challenge. It goes far beyond simply upgrading switches. Solid Inc.'s expertise lies in tackling the physical layer and optimizing the data plane for extreme conditions. Consider the sheer volume of data flowing between GPU clusters during a large-scale training session, or the instantaneous uplink and downlink required for an autonomous vehicle relying on edge AI processing via 5G. These scenarios demand networks engineered for minimal signal degradation over distance, efficient power delivery, and robust redundancy.

Their work often involves custom-designed hardware and firmware that can handle immense bandwidth without introducing unacceptable latency or packet drop. This level of optimization requires a deep understanding of RF engineering, optical networking, and distributed systems architecture. Furthermore, integrating these high-performance networks with 5G capabilities is a game-changer for edge AI. It allows AI models to run closer to the data source, reducing the need to send massive datasets back to a central cloud and enabling truly real-time decision-making.
